Thoughtful parenting requires time to think. Yet many of us don’t have time in our lives for thinking. We need to make time. Even a few quiet moments alone early in the morning will enable me to lay the foundation for a day of living and loving from the heart. I meet my children then with heightened awareness, having already sorted out my own needs and priorities and achieved some sense of inner balance.
Mitten Strings for God: Reflections for Mothers in a Hurry
